Insights & takeaways

Niels Van Damme's thinking centers on a single conviction: rail automation is not a distant moonshot but a staged, sellable business that can be built profitably today. He traces OTIV's origin to its barest form, recalling "we didn't have a company yet, we were two people, which was Sam and myself, two co-founders in my bedroom, working on the idea of bringing autonomous rail to the market" 1. That founding image matters because it frames everything else he says about scaling: OTIV did not start with capital or infrastructure, it started with an idea and two people willing to work on it in cramped, unglamorous conditions.

A recurring theme is deliberate sequencing. Van Damme describes slicing OTIV's ambition into steps that conservative rail operators can actually buy: assisted driving first, then remote control, with full autonomy positioned as "the cherry on top" 1. This is not just a sales tactic but a business model, since assisted systems and remote control generate revenue and profitability long before autonomy is viable, letting the company fund itself while working toward the larger vision. He is explicit about where that vision points, saying "what I would like is that every vehicle that is on the tracks has like OTIV technologies inside" 1, showing that the incremental approach is a means to a maximalist end, not a retreat from it.

Van Damme is equally clear about why rail was chosen over automotive: OTIV could not compete with the billions poured into autonomous cars in the US, and rail offered a technically simpler problem since vehicles on tracks can only brake or accelerate 1. This pragmatic reasoning about competitive positioning recurs alongside a claim of data advantage, that OTIV has "arguably the biggest rail data set in the world" 1, suggesting his view that domain-specific data moats can substitute for the capital advantages larger, more crowded markets enjoy.

On scaling itself, Van Damme voices a caution that distinguishes hardware from software ventures: "if your system is not on point and you start scaling, your issues will scale with it" 1. This is not abstract risk-aversion but a lesson drawn from the physical reality that faults across vehicles spread over Europe require physical fixes, unlike software bugs that can be patched remotely. He extends this thinking to internationalization, describing how a France rollout was upended when the country began phasing out 4G in favor of 5G bands OTIV's system couldn't connect to, a concrete misstep that hardened his instinct to always pilot before scaling into a new market 1.

Beyond product and market strategy, Van Damme reflects on team-building and funding discipline. He credits an investor's advice to hire an American within the first ten employees because "they think differently and bigger," and says OTIV followed through with a technical hire on that basis 1. He also describes consulting work, specifically a sensor study for a rail operator, as a way to fund the early-stage company without distraction, provided the work aligns with the product roadmap; that study still informs OTIV's product today 1. This reveals a broader belief that scrappy, adjacent revenue streams can be assets rather than distractions if chosen carefully.

Finally, Van Damme situates OTIV within a larger structural narrative and a statement of geographic confidence. He points to a global shortage of train, tram and bus drivers, and even ship captains, as the underlying market force that makes assisted and remotely controlled vehicles necessary before full autonomy arrives 1. And he pushes back directly on the assumption that ambitious technology companies must be built in major hubs, insisting "you don't have to be in Silicon Valley to start a startup, you don't have to be in Silicon Valley to become big, you don't have to be in Silicon Valley to put a stamp on the world" 1. Taken together, his remarks describe a founder who treats constraints, being outgunned on capital, operating in a conservative industry, building hardware that must work in the physical world, not as obstacles to route around but as the actual shape of the problem to be solved.

  • OTIV deliberately sliced its autonomous vision into sellable steps (assisted driving, remote control, then autonomy) because conservative rail operators need to vet suppliers gradually; assisted systems and remote control make the business profitable while autonomy is 'the cherry on top'.
  • OTIV chose rail over automotive because they couldn't compete with billions being invested in autonomous cars in the US, and rail is technically simpler: vehicles can only brake or accelerate on tracks.
  • Scaling hardware too early means your issues scale with you: unlike pure software, hardware faults across vehicles all over Europe require physical fixes, so finding the right moment to scale is a critical balance.
  • OTIV pivoted a France rollout when they discovered France was removing 4G in favor of 5G and their system couldn't connect to those 5G bands — a lesson in why they always pilot before scaling into a new country.
  • There is a structural global shortage of train, tram and bus drivers (and ship captains), which drives the market for assisted and remotely controlled vehicles before full autonomy.
  • One of OTIV's investors advised hiring an American within the first 10 employees because they think differently and bigger — OTIV did, with a tech hire.
  • Consulting can fund early-stage startups without distraction if it fits the product roadmap — OTIV did a sensor study for a rail operator that paid the bills and still informs their product today.
